Analysis
In 2019, hypertension among adults aged 30-79 years, prevalence, crude in Ireland stood at 35.3.
That represents a change of down 1.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, hypertension among adults aged 30-79 years, prevalence, crude in Ireland peaked at 40.2 in 1990 and was at its lowest, 35.2, in 2016.
That places Ireland 112th out of 193 countries with data for 2019,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 30 years of available data.
Hypertension among adults aged 30-79 years, prevalence, crude in Ireland,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1990 | 40.2 | — |
| 1991 | 40 | -0.5% |
| 1992 | 39.7 | -0.7% |
| 1993 | 39.5 | -0.5% |
| 1994 | 39.3 | -0.5% |
| 1995 | 39.1 | -0.5% |
| 1996 | 38.8 | -0.8% |
| 1997 | 38.6 | -0.5% |
| 1998 | 38.4 | -0.5% |
| 1999 | 38.2 | -0.5% |
| 2000 | 38.1 | -0.3% |
| 2001 | 37.8 | -0.8% |
| 2002 | 37.5 | -0.8% |
| 2003 | 37.2 | -0.8% |
| 2004 | 37 | -0.5% |
| 2005 | 36.8 | -0.5% |
| 2006 | 36.6 | -0.5% |
| 2007 | 36.4 | -0.5% |
| 2008 | 36.2 | -0.5% |
| 2009 | 36 | -0.6% |
| 2010 | 35.8 | -0.6% |
| 2011 | 35.7 | -0.3% |
| 2012 | 35.5 | -0.6% |
| 2013 | 35.4 | -0.3% |
| 2014 | 35.3 | -0.3% |
| 2015 | 35.3 | +0.0% |
| 2016 | 35.2 | -0.3% |
| 2017 | 35.2 | +0.0% |
| 2018 | 35.3 | +0.3% |
| 2019 | 35.3 | +0.0% |
